| Role |
Description |
| Battery Recycling Technician |
Operates and maintains recycling equipment; processes spent batteries; ensures safety and environmental compliance. Requires practical skills and knowledge of battery chemistry. |
| Process Engineer (Battery Recycling) |
Optimizes recycling processes for efficiency and cost-effectiveness; develops and implements new technologies; analyses data to improve yields and reduce waste. Strong understanding of material recovery is crucial. |
| Research Scientist (Battery Recycling) |
Conducts research on advanced battery recycling techniques; develops innovative solutions for material recovery and reuse; publishes findings in scientific journals. Requires advanced knowledge of electrochemistry and sustainable technologies. |
| Sustainability Manager (Battery Recycling) |
Oversees environmental compliance; implements sustainable practices throughout the recycling process; manages regulatory reporting. Expertise in environmental regulations and circular economy principles is vital. |
